The coarse focusing mechanism in a microscope is used to quickly adjust the distance between the objective lens and the specimen to roughly bring the specimen into focus. This allows the user to start focusing on the specimen before making fine adjustments with the fine focusing mechanism for a clear and detailed image.
The fine focusing mechanism on a microscope is used to make small adjustments to the focus of the specimen being viewed. This allows for precise clarity and detail to be achieved when observing the specimen under high magnification.
The function of the coarse focusing mechanism is to quickly adjust the distance between the objective lens and the specimen to bring the specimen into rough focus. This mechanism allows for rapid changes in focus in larger increments compared to the fine focusing mechanism. Once the specimen is in rough focus using the coarse focus, the fine focus mechanism is used for precise focusing.
The rough focusing knob on a microscope is used to quickly move the objective lens closer to or farther away from the specimen to bring it into view. It is primarily used to bring the specimen into approximate focus before fine-tuning the image with the fine focusing knob.
The fine focus knob is used for precise focusing once the initial focusing has been done on a microscope. It allows for small adjustments to be made to bring the specimen into clear view by moving the stage up and down in very fine increments.
